At 8:34 on January 22nd, in Harbin West Station, Heilongjiang Province, the G902 train departed from the platform and arrived at Beijing Chaoyang Station 4 hours and 36 minutes later. On the same day, the Jingha High-speed Railway has been in operation for five years. Over the past five years, China Railway Harbin Bureau has transported a total of 39.36 million passengers between Beijing and Harbin, with annual passenger traffic increasing from 4.86 million in 2021 to 11.63 million in 2025.
